探秘以太坊的TPS:高效率背后的技术奇迹

以太坊是如今最受欢迎的区块链平台之一,它不仅提供了智能合约功能,还支持无数的区块链应用开发。然而,以太坊之所以如此受欢迎,除了其功能之外,还有一个重要因素,那就是其高效的TPS。

TPS,即每秒交易数(TransactionsPerSecond),是衡量一个区块链平台交易速度的重要指标。TPS越高,表示区块链平台处理交易的能力越强,用户能够更快地完成交易操作。而以太坊在TPS方面的表现让人惊叹。

以太坊的TPS早期只有15-20笔,相对而言较低,但随着技术的不断发展,以太坊的TPS已经得到了显著提升。目前,以太坊正在进行Ethereum2.0的升级,它将采用分片(sharding)技术,使得以太坊的TPS能够达到几千甚至上万笔。这将是一个巨大的突破,使得以太坊能够处理大规模的交易,并为更多应用场景铺平道路。

而以太坊之所以能够实现如此高的TPS,离不开其背后的技术奇迹。首先,以太坊运用了分布式账本技术,这意味着所有交易数据将被复制并保存在网络中的每个节点上。这种去中心化的特性保证了交易的安全性和可靠性,但也使得交易速度受到限制。为了提高TPS,以太坊引入了以太坊2.0的升级计划,通过分片技术将整个网络划分为多个小的区块链,从而并行处理交易,提高整体的交易处理能力。

其次,以太坊还采用了基于状态的区块链技术。在比特币等其他区块链平台中,每个区块包含了所有交易的详细信息,因此区块链的增长速度会受到限制。而以太坊则采用了基于状态的设计思路,每个区块只包含了交易的摘要数据,具体的交易信息则保存在全局状态中。这种设计减少了区块链的增长速度,提高了整体的交易速度。

另外,以太坊还利用了智能合约的概念,使得开发者可以通过简单的代码编写和执行自动化的交易规则。这样一来,不仅提高了交易速度,还为更广泛的应用场景开辟了可能性。

总的来说,以太坊的TPS高效率背后的技术奇迹令人称赞。通过引入分片技术、基于状态的区块链设计以及智能合约等创新技术,以太坊能够处理大规模的交易,提高整体的交易速度。未来,随着以太坊2.0等升级的实施,我们有理由相信以太坊的TPS将继续突破,为更多的区块链应用场景提供支持。

发布于 2024-02-07 04:02:48
收藏
分享
海报
747
目录

    推荐阅读